Libya has declared a trade and economic embargo on Switzerland after its leader Muammar Gaddafi called for a jihad, or armed struggle, against the European nation, the Tripoli government said on Wednesday. The announcement was made in a statement reported by the state news agency Jana.
Libya is involved in a diplomatic row with Switzerland which began in July 2008 when police in Geneva arrested Gaddafi's son Hannibal on charges, which were later dropped, of mistreating two domestic employees. (Reuters)
